Output af71e24b8fa8e3f2cef795fc67b33c36b5bebb34d473af01e819331f29c0ef18:6

value
31219910
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d2c8804f2c90b8d02cf19575900df1e5775d633 OP_EQUAL
address
MEwDcHt6ukztgWrQ41SCstADUY9khKQXxS
transaction
af71e24b8fa8e3f2cef795fc67b33c36b5bebb34d473af01e819331f29c0ef18
spent
true